Title: Short Title
State: Central
Year: 1875
This Act may be called the Indian Law Reports Act, 1875. Local extent.- It extends to the whole of India {Subs.by Act 3 of 1951 for "except Part B States".}[except the State of Jammu and Kashmir; Commencement.- And it shall come into force on such day {1st January, 1876, vide Notification No.22, dated the 23rd November, 1875, Gazette of India, 1875, Part I, p.589.} as the Central Government notifies in this behalf in the Official Gazette.

Title: Authority Given Only to Authorized Reports
State: Central
Year: 1875
No Court shall be bound to hear cited, or shall receive or treat as an authority binding on it, the report of any case {Subs.by Act 3 of 1951 for "decided on or after the said day by any High Court for a Part A State".}[decided by any High Court for a1[State], other than a report published under the authority of {The original words "the G.G.in C." have successively been amended by the Devolution Act, 1920 (38 of 1920), the A.O.1937 and the A.O.1950 to read as above.}[any State Government]. _________________________ 1. Substituted, for "Part A or Part B State" by 2 A.L.O. 1956.

Title: Saving
State: Central
Year: 1875
Nothing herein contained shall affect-- (a) the capacity of any persons to act in the following matters (namely),--marriage, dower, divorce and adoption; (b) the religion or religious rites and usages of any class of1[citizens of India]; or (c) the capacity of any person who before this Act comes into force has attained majority under the law applicable to him. ________________________ 1. Substituted by the A.O. 1950, for "His Majesty's Subjects in India".

Title: Certain Enactments to Be Deemed to Be in Force
State: Central
Year: 1875
On and from the said date the enactments specified in the schedule hereto annexed shall be deemed to be in force throughout the said territories to the extent mentioned in the third column of the, said schedule. But the powers and duties incident to the operation of the same enactments, so far as such powers and duties are referred to in the fourth column of the said schedule, shall be exercised and performed by the authorities mentioned in that column Nothing in this section shall be deemed to affect the operation of any enactment not mentioned in the said schedule.
